Australian born Isaac Michael Michael Cohen was an esteemed portrait painter (1884 – 1951). He studied at the National Gallery of Victoria art school, under Fred McCubbin. Examples of his work may be found in the National Portrait Gallery, London and the National Portrait Gallery, Canberra
Rabbi Jacob Danglow was the Jewish Chaplain for the Australian Imperial Forces on the Western Front during World War I, and a long-serving Minister at the St Kilda Hebrew Congregation.
